For me, the worst will always be Dim, Dim, Dim, and Dim (a Crimson Guardsman, a Malazan soldier, a sailor on the Striker, and a city in Stygg, respectively).

Then there's Bered and Bursa in Forge of Darkness. Not exactly similar, but confusing enough that Erikson himself mistakenly referred to Bered as "Bursa" throughout Fall of Light.
